today some very official people visited our office. there was some discussion, and royce said, "rebecca, your chinese teacher is here. go in for an assessment." i looked at my british friend, oliver (who studies mandarin as a full time student), and said, "assessment of what? mental sanity? ability to communicate w/ charades? ability to eat oily chinese food w/ chopsticks and no napkin? cake walk."
i went into the room, and the instructor said, "ni hao, insert many other words i don't know that likely total to be a formal introduction." i said, "ni hao. i don't know any chinese, so i don't know what you said after that."
"NO chinese?"
"maybe 5 words that mostly relate to food. can you tell me how to say HAUS in chinese?"
shocked and amazed, it took them a moment to recover. the 'ass-essment' was clear, and we made a plan to start my lessons.
i came out and told oliver i failed.
'i didn't see that coming." was his response. "what did you say to them? 'can i have my bill?'"
"pretty much."
